About Return to Snowy River

Australia's breathtaking Victoria Alps set the backdrop for this spectacular epic saga. Tom Burlinson and Sigrid Thornton, two of Australia's brightest film talents, star in a fast-paced, action-packed story of a stormy romance caught up in a violent feud between landowners. Acclaimed actor Brian Dennehy (LEGAL EAGLES, COCOON) gives a gripping performance as the powerful patriarch determined to keep them apart. C'mon Disney, where is the widescreen version of this movie? I have been waiting for years for them to release it, and I will not purchase the movie until they do.
I was such a fan of The Man From Snowy River that when this sequel hit theaters, I was there about every other weekend watching it. When it was released to video, I was horrified. Gone was the beautiful photography that helped make it so enjoyable. Some stuff is so chopped up that the entire purpose of the shot is lost, let alone just being able to tell what the heck is going on in the action sequences.
For Disney to continue to release this only as a pan & scan feature is an offense to Cinematographer Keith Wagstaff, Director Geoff Burrowes, and to all the fans of the film that deserve to see it as it was filmed and the way the filmmakers meant it to be viewed.
